Netflix, TV5 partners to stream the first-ever Philippine series

Netflix, TV5, streaming, Amo, Philippines, TV series
The partnership is a step forward for Netflix to meet its global vision of expanding its streaming service worldwide

American entertainment company Netflix has entered into a partnership with Filipino-based media platform TV5 Network to stream its first Philippine-based action TV series: Amo (Boss).

According to online news website Rappler, the show will be the first miniseries from the Philippines to be streamed on Netflix starting April 9.

Robert Roy, vice-president of Content Acquisition at Netflix, said in a statement, “We’re always seeking to work with passionate, talented storytellers like Mr Mendoza, to bring premium content to the more than 117 million Netflix members around the world.”

The show tells the life story of a high-school student Joseph mired in violence and corruption.
